モジュール– tag –
-
Rubyでモジュールを名前空間として使い、クラス名の競合を防ぐ方法
Rubyでは、プログラムの規模が大きくなるにつれて、クラスやメソッド名が重複し、予期しないエラーが発生するリスクが高まります。このようなクラス名やメソッド名の競... -
Rubyでextendを使ってモジュールのメソッドを特異メソッドに追加する方法
Rubyにおいて、extendメソッドを利用してモジュールのメソッドを特異メソッドとして追加する方法は、柔軟なコード設計を実現するために重要です。extendを用いると、特... -
Rubyでモジュールを使ってクラスにメソッドを追加する方法
Rubyのプログラミングでは、コードの再利用性を高め、クラスの機能を柔軟に拡張するためにモジュールを利用することが一般的です。特にincludeメソッドを使うと、モジュ... -
Rubyモジュールの定義方法と基本構文を詳しく解説
Rubyにおいて、モジュールはコードの再利用や名前空間の管理に役立つ便利な仕組みです。モジュールを利用することで、メソッドや定数を他のクラスやモジュールと共有し... -
Rubyでのモジュールインクルード時のメソッド優先順位を徹底解説
Rubyにおけるモジュールのインクルードは、コードの再利用や機能の追加を容易にする強力な方法です。しかし、モジュールをインクルードする際、どのメソッドが優先され... -
Rubyで多重継承を避けるためのモジュール活用法
Rubyプログラミングにおいて、多重継承は設計の柔軟性を提供しつつも、複雑でエラーの原因になりやすいとされています。多重継承とは、一つのクラスが複数の親クラスを... -
Rubyでモジュールを使ってクラスに機能を追加する方法
Rubyにおいて、モジュールを利用することで、クラスに柔軟に機能を追加することが可能です。モジュールは、クラスに直接依存せずに共通の機能を提供できるため、コード... -
PHPで拡張可能なモジュール構造を設計し将来の変更に対応する方法
PHPで拡張可能なモジュール構造を設計することは、プロジェクトの成長や将来的な変更に柔軟に対応するために極めて重要です。モジュール構造により、コードを論理的な単... -
Swiftで構造体を使った拡張可能なUIコンポーネント設計方法を詳解
Swiftは、Appleのプラットフォームで主に使用されるモダンなプログラミング言語で、UI開発においても強力なツールを提供します。特に、Swiftの構造体(Struct)は軽量で...